Phonics skill is important for Grade 1 students because it helps them understand the relationship between letters and sounds, enabling them to decode words. This foundational reading skill fosters early reading success by improving word recognition, spelling, and reading fluency, essential for developing proficient reading and comprehension abilities.
To test a Grade 1 student's phonics skills, administer assessments that cover letter-sound recognition, blending sounds to form words, segmenting words into individual sounds, and decoding simple words. Use real and nonsense words to evaluate their ability to apply phonics rules. Observe their reading fluency and accuracy with age-appropriate texts that incorporate learned phonics patterns.
